Click HERE to see how Saviynt Intelligence is transforming the industry. |
05/24/2024 12:04 PM
Hi,
Is it possible to establish the Parent-Child entitlement setup in Saviynt via a Saviynt API or through a CSV processing job?.
For example:
There is a entitlement of type: RepoRole -> saviynttest1#write
And there is another entitlement of type: Team -> saviynt-test-write.
'saviynt-test-write' needs to be set as the child entitlement for 'savyinttest1#write'
Thanks,
Atul Singh
05/24/2024 03:21 PM
Hi @AS5278 ,
This is possible
1. Using CSV file upload:
If this helps your question, please consider selecting Accept As Solution and hit Kudos
05/24/2024 09:43 PM - edited 05/24/2024 09:44 PM
Hi @PremMahadikar , if User request for parent entitlement will a task be created for child as well? And can child entitlement from endpoint or different entitlement type of same endpoint?
05/26/2024 09:19 AM
User request for parent entitlement will a task be created for child as well? NO
And can child entitlement from endpoint or different entitlement type of same endpoint? Same endpoint
05/26/2024 10:52 AM
Hi @rushikeshvartak what is the ideal use case of using child entitlement?? If even task are not getting generated for child when we request for parent.
05/26/2024 10:54 AM
Its used for representation purpose to show what kind of access / privilege entitlement provides for example
admin entitlement provides read-write access
05/26/2024 10:58 AM
But in no way we can add child entitlement automatically right? @rushikeshvartak, apart from adding them as dependent entitlement
05/26/2024 11:01 AM
05/28/2024 01:49 AM
@rushikeshvartakWe can add the parent-chile relationship using Saviynt API?. Is the API available for this?. Could you please share it with me?. I could not find it in the Saviynt API refrence.
Thanks,
Atul Singh
05/28/2024 11:41 AM
https://documenter.getpostman.com/view/23973797/2sA3JGdi27#35a2181a-a428-4780-bad2-f1ab4feab425
05/26/2024 09:21 AM
05/28/2024 01:59 PM
I don't think there is right documentation to pass parent and child entitlements in an API call ({{url}}/ECM/{{path}}/createUpdateEntitlement)
Atul, as mentioned in your original question, please use another option which is .csv upload.
The solution is posted above.
06/15/2024 01:56 AM
Here you go with ChildEntitlement API
{{url}}/ECM/{{path}}/getChildEntitlements
{{url}}/ECM/{{path}}/getChildEntitlements?endpoint=endpointname&entitlementtypename=abc&endpointkey=endpointkeyvalue&parententitlementvalue=parententitlementname